ManageWP logo ManageWP

ManageWP is a service for bloggers, site owners and web based companies helping them manage multiple WordPress sites from one dashboard.

WP Umbrella logo WP Umbrella

The easiest way to manage multiple WordPress websites effortlessly.

WP Umbrella features and specs

  • Automatic backups: Yes
  • Uptime monitoring: Yes
  • Performance monitoring: Yes
  • Update Manager: Yes
  • Maintenance Reports: Yes
  • PHP Errors Monitoring: Yes
